Output 85691ee699ecf63e6a0689efea2c391c7beea7535a1fe284f587ac7d2ce7b4c7:0

value
38956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f62bcc8efd161cdcfe7580acfbc7b3c8494a21 OP_EQUAL
address
3CGAXsVoaSWznVWW58wvA5guuJD8skS35d
transaction
85691ee699ecf63e6a0689efea2c391c7beea7535a1fe284f587ac7d2ce7b4c7
spent
true